Held every first weekend of April, Inuyama Festival started in 1635 and became an annual festival of the Haritsuna Shrine. The highlight of the festival are the 13 tree-layered floats which are 25 feet in height. These floats are seen during the parade accompanied with sound of Japanese flutes and drums. During the night, floats are lit by 365 lanterns. You can also enjoy Cherry Blossom viewing.
